Transaction ef5841d81638995b4b45f4cf7b4ffaadb77ed73b301961e0001e4d718df35588
2 Input
2 Outputs
- ef5841d81638995b4b45f4cf7b4ffaadb77ed73b301961e0001e4d718df35588:0
- ef5841d81638995b4b45f4cf7b4ffaadb77ed73b301961e0001e4d718df35588:1
value 2112493
address 1DFXL7tgbccmsrmej6J4oNTounxxmVj3j2
value 119623
address 17AJ3KwxmnKEteFNc7G5T3j4Yvw7xvrgkc